Risk Management:
Forex trading involves significant risks, and you must manage those risks to minimize losses while maximizing profits. One of the most important aspects of risk management is position sizing. Your position size should be based on your account size, risk tolerance, and the market’s volatility. As a general rule, you should risk no more than 2-3% of your account on any trade. You can also use stop loss orders to limit your losses and take profit orders to secure your profits.
Portfolio Diversification:
Diversification is key to managing risk in forex trading. By spreading your investment across multiple instruments, you can reduce your exposure to any single currency or market. A diversified portfolio can also yield better returns in the long run. You can diversify your portfolio by trading multiple currency pairs, investing in different markets, and taking advantage of different trading strategies.
Trading Psychology:
Trading psychology is a critical factor in forex trading, and it can often be the difference between success and failure. Emotions such as fear, greed, and hope can cloud your judgment and lead to poor decision-making. It is essential to stay disciplined and follow your trading plan, even when the market is volatile or uncertain. You can also use trading tools and software to eliminate emotional biases and make data-driven decisions.
Technical Analysis:
Technical analysis is a popular method of analyzing financial markets, and it involves using charts and indicators to identify trends and patterns. By using technical analysis, you can predict market movements and make informed trading decisions. There are many technical indicators available, such as moving averages, RSI, MACD, and Bollinger Bands. You should experiment with different indicators and find the ones that work best for you.
Fundamental Analysis:
Fundamental analysis is another method of analyzing financial markets, and it is based on the analysis of economic, financial, and geopolitical factors that affect a currency’s value. By understanding the underlying factors that drive the market, you can make better trading decisions. Some of the fundamental factors to consider include interest rates, inflation, economic growth, political stability, and trade balances. You can stay informed about these factors by following global news and economic reports.
